WebOct 20, 2024 · T-shirt sizing is a cost estimation technique which can be used by LPM, Epic Owners, architects and engineers, and other stakeholders to collaborate on the placement … WebJul 31, 2024 · You then add all the SPs together to get the total number of SPs for the epic. You then size all the epics based on this baseline epic. If the baseline epic was an S and it turned up as 300 SPs, then all S epics will be 300 SPs.
